How often should you rotate Toyo AT3?

Our Limited Warranty recommends rotating your Toyo tires every 3,500 miles or less for high performance (low profile) tires and every 7,500 miles or less for standard passenger and light truck tires.

Are Toyo Open Country at 3 tires good in snow?

Qualified for Severe Snow Service

The Open Country A/T III pads its performance credentials with snow capability, represented by the Three-Peak Mountain Snowflake symbol on the tire sidewall. This means objectively strong traction in severe snow conditions, specifically.

Are wide or skinny tires better in snow?

– In the winter, narrow tires are better under extreme conditions as they provide higher surface pressure against the road. Narrow tires also work better than wider ones in loose snow and slush. Wider tires, for their part, will offer more grip on hard surfaces, Martin Dražík says.

Does the Toyo at3 have two different sidewalls?

The Toyo Open Country A/T III offers two distinct sidewall designs built into all sizes, allowing for a subtle customization of the vehicle’s look.

What are the disadvantages of using all season tires?

In extreme weather conditions with lots of ice and snow, all season tyres are rather disadvantageous. In winter, all season tyres perform worse than real winter tyres in terms of braking distance and driving stability. The same applies when the weather is really hot during the summertime.

What is the highest rated tire?

Tire speed ratings range from A (the lowest) to Y (the highest). But the chart is not completely in alphabetical order. For example, H is between U and V, with the common perception that H stood for “high performance” at one time.
